OptiFine 1.12.2 is highly recommended. It allows you to use a night vision effect (by setting brightness to max), which makes X-raying in deep caves much more effective. x ray 1.12 2 resource pack
Download the desired .zip file from a trusted source. Open Minecraft 1.12.2: Launch the game. Go to Settings: Click Options > Resource Packs . Open Folder: Click Open Resource Pack Folder .
